The aim of the study was to develop and valida … WebFeb 20, 2012 · CAPS is a systemic inflammatory disorder occurring as a result of autosomal dominant or de novo mutations in the gene NLRP3 (CIAS1). Mutations in this gene lead to production of an altered form of the protein, cryopyrin. Cryopyrin, as a member of the NALP3 inflammasome, activates caspase-1, which in turn activates IL-1β.

WebCAPS: FCAS, MWS, NOMID/CINCA – Cryopyrin-associated periodic syndromes CAPS are autoinflammatory syndromes which consist of three diseases related to a defect in the same gene. These syndromes are separate entities; patients differ in symptoms, organ manifestations, severity, and triggers. WebCAPS? Cryopyrin-Associated Periodic Syndromes (CAPS) are a group of rare, autoinflammatory and genetic diseases that include Familial Cold Autoinflammatory Syndrome (FCAS) and Muckle-Wells Syndrome (MWS).
